diff --git a/payloads/libpayload/curses/PDCurses-3.4/pdcurses/panel.c b/payloads/libpayload/curses/PDCurses-3.4/pdcurses/panel.c deleted file mode 100644 index 87b987d4b4..0000000000 --- a/payloads/libpayload/curses/PDCurses-3.4/pdcurses/panel.c +++ /dev/null @@ -1,630 +0,0 @@ -/* Public Domain Curses */ - -#include <curspriv.h> - -RCSID("$Id: panel.c,v 1.8 2008/07/14 12:35:23 wmcbrine Exp $") - -/*man-start************************************************************** - - Name: panel - - Synopsis: - int bottom_panel(PANEL *pan); - int del_panel(PANEL *pan); - int hide_panel(PANEL *pan); - int move_panel(PANEL *pan, int starty, int startx); - PANEL *new_panel(WINDOW *win); - PANEL *panel_above(const PANEL *pan); - PANEL *panel_below(const PANEL *pan); - int panel_hidden(const PANEL *pan); - const void *panel_userptr(const PANEL *pan); - WINDOW *panel_window(const PANEL *pan); - int replace_panel(PANEL *pan, WINDOW *win); - int set_panel_userptr(PANEL *pan, const void *uptr); - int show_panel(PANEL *pan); - int top_panel(PANEL *pan); - void update_panels(void); - - Description: - The panel library is built using the curses library, and any - program using panels routines must call one of the curses - initialization routines such as initscr(). A program using these - routines must be linked with the panels and curses libraries. - The header <panel.h> includes the header <curses.h>. - - The panels package gives the applications programmer a way to - have depth relationships between curses windows; a curses window - is associated with every panel. The panels routines allow curses - windows to overlap without making visible the overlapped - portions of underlying windows. The initial curses window, - stdscr, lies beneath all panels. The set of currently visible - panels is the 'deck' of panels. - - The panels package allows the applications programmer to create - panels, fetch and set their associated windows, shuffle panels - in the deck, and manipulate panels in other ways. - - bottom_panel() places pan at the bottom of the deck. The size, - location and contents of the panel are unchanged. - - del_panel() deletes pan, but not its associated winwow. - - hide_panel() removes a panel from the deck and thus hides it - from view. - - move_panel() moves the curses window associated with pan, so - that its upper lefthand corner is at the supplied coordinates. - (Do not use mvwin() on the window.) - - new_panel() creates a new panel associated with win and returns - the panel pointer. The new panel is placed at the top of the - deck. - - panel_above() returns a pointer to the panel in the deck above - pan, or NULL if pan is the top panel. If the value of pan passed - is NULL, this function returns a pointer to the bottom panel in - the deck. - - panel_below() returns a pointer to the panel in the deck below - pan, or NULL if pan is the bottom panel. If the value of pan - passed is NULL, this function returns a pointer to the top panel - in the deck. - - panel_hidden() returns OK if pan is hidden and ERR if it is not. - - panel_userptr() - Each panel has a user pointer available for - maintaining relevant information. This function returns a - pointer to that information previously set up by - set_panel_userptr(). - - panel_window() returns a pointer to the curses window associated - with the panel. - - replace_panel() replaces the current window of pan with win. - - set_panel_userptr() - Each panel has a user pointer available - for maintaining relevant information. This function sets the - value of that information. - - show_panel() makes a previously hidden panel visible and places - it back in the deck on top. - - top_panel() places pan on the top of the deck. The size, - location and contents of the panel are unchanged. - - update_panels() refreshes the virtual screen to reflect the - depth relationships between the panels in the deck. The user - must use doupdate() to refresh the physical screen. - - Return Value: - Each routine that returns a pointer to an object returns NULL if - an error occurs. Each panel routine that returns an integer, - returns OK if it executes successfully and ERR if it does not. - - Portability X/Open BSD SYS V - bottom_panel - - Y - del_panel - - Y - hide_panel - - Y - move_panel - - Y - new_panel - - Y - panel_above - - Y - panel_below - - Y - panel_hidden - - Y - panel_userptr - - Y - panel_window - - Y - replace_panel - - Y - set_panel_userptr - - Y - show_panel - - Y - top_panel - - Y - update_panels - - Y - - Credits: - Original Author - Warren Tucker <wht@n4hgf.mt-park.ga.us> - -**man-end****************************************************************/ - -#include <panel.h> -#include <stdlib.h> - -PANEL *_bottom_panel = (PANEL *)0;
